The nearest major airport to Batavia is the Buffalo Niagara International Airport (BUF), which is approximately 35 miles west of the city. From the airport, you can rent a car or take a taxi to reach Batavia.
The city of Batavia does not have a train station. However, you can take a train to the Buffalo-Depew Amtrak Station, which is about 30 miles west of Batavia. From there, you can rent a car or take a taxi to reach Batavia.
Several bus services operate in the area, including Greyhound and Trailways. You can check the schedules and routes to find a bus that goes to Batavia. The city has a bus terminal located at 84-86 Main Street, where you can arrive and depart.
If you are driving to Batavia, you can use Interstate 90 (New York State Thruway) and take the Batavia Exit (Exit 48). This will lead you directly into the city. Batavia is also accessible via State Route 5 and State Route 63.
